Why is leftover rice better for fried rice?
Making fried rice introduces moisture into the rice. If the rice has just been cooked, you are simply going to continue to introduce moisture into the already moist rice. The result is overcooked mash. Therefore, it is easier and the results are much better when using dry leftover rice.

Why should you not eat leftover rice?
Experts warn against improperly storing leftover rice because rice, pasta, and other foods contain a bacterium called Bacillus cereus. If heated too long, the bacteria produces toxins.
Why is reheated rice bad?
While it is possible to reheat rice, people should take precautions to ensure it is safe. Rice is more problematic than other leftovers because it may contain a bacterium called Bacillus cereus, which survives some cooking processes. This bacteria is often the cause of food poisoning from reheated or cooked rice.

What oil should I use for fried rice?
Do not fry rice in sesame oil. Instead, choose a neutral oil such as canola oil or refined peanut. Both have a higher smoke point. When the rice is cooked, season it with sesame oil.

How long does it take to get food poisoning from rice?
Symptoms of Food Poisoning Eating rice containing Bacillus cereus bacteria can make you sick and you may experience vomiting and diarrhea for about one to five hours afterward. Symptoms are relatively mild and usually last about 24 hours.
